The company designs, manufactures, and launches advanced rockets and spacecraft. Their work includes both commercial and governmental missions. They provide launch services for a variety of customers, including the U.S. government, international organizations, and private companies. SpaceX's work is incredibly varied, and they do things like supply the International Space Station (ISS) and launch their own Starlink satellites. SpaceX is responsible for several key firsts in space travel. The first privately funded liquid-propellant rocket to reach orbit (Falcon 1), the first private company to successfully launch, orbit, and recover a spacecraft (Dragon), and the first private company to send a spacecraft to the International Space Station (also Dragon). SpaceX's relentless innovation has resulted in the development of reusable rockets like the Falcon 9 and Falcon Heavy. Reusability is a game-changer, significantly reducing the cost of space travel. Understanding Launch Times and Locations

Knowing the launch times and locations can be a bit tricky. These details depend on the specific mission and its objectives. Generally, SpaceX launches from several locations, including:

  • Cape Canaveral Space Force Station, Florida: This is one of the most common launch sites, providing access to a range of orbital inclinations.
  • Vandenberg Space Force Base, California: Often used for launches into polar orbits.
  • Starbase, Texas: The location where SpaceX is developing its Starship program.

Launch times are also influenced by various factors, such as orbital mechanics, weather conditions, and the need to align with specific mission requirements. The times are always subject to change!
